How Do You Install A Metal Roof Over Shingles

Installing a metal roof over existing shingles is not only cost-effective, but it also minimizes waste by avoiding shingle removal. Begin by inspecting the current roofing structure to ensure it can support the additional weight of a metal roofing system. If all checks out, install an underlayment directly over the shingles for added insulation and moisture protection. Secure the metal roofing panels in place, overlapping panels and securing them with specialized roofing screws to achieve a seamless and weatherproof finish. For the best results, consider hiring a professional even if you're an avid DIYer to ensure compliance with regulations and to benefit from potential warranties.
